Electronic parking brake system in vehicle and control method thereof
View Patent ↗Disclosed herein are an electronic parking brake system and a method of controlling the same. The electronic parking brake system includes a wheel speed sensor which senses a movement of a vehicle; a vertical acceleration sensor which measures a vertical acceleration value; an electronic control unit (ECU) which determines whether the vehicle is rolling based on the movement of the vehicle and the vertical acceleration value; and a parking brake which brakes the vehicle based on the determination of whether the vehicle is rolling by the ECU.
1. An electronic parking brake (EPB) system comprising:
a wheel speed sensor which senses a movement of a vehicle;
a vertical acceleration sensor which measures a vertical acceleration value;
an electronic control unit (ECU) which determines whether the vehicle is rolling based on the movement of the vehicle and the vertical acceleration value;
a parking brake which brakes the vehicle based on the determination of whether the vehicle is rolling by the ECU;
a comparator which determines whether an absolute value of the vertical acceleration value is greater than a reference value;
a counting portion which counts a number of times when the absolute value of the vertical acceleration value is greater than the reference value; and
a re-clamp restrictor which, while braking is applied by a driver, fastens the parking brake when the number is equal to or less than a reference counting number, and restricts fastening the parking brake when the number is greater than the reference counting number.
2. The EPB system in claim 1 , wherein the ECU further includes:
a rolling determination portion which determines that the vehicle is rolling when the number is equal to or less than the reference counting number; and
a shaking determination portion which determines that the vehicle is shaking when the number is greater than the reference counting number.
3. The EPB system in claim 2 , wherein when the shaking is determined, the ECU disables a rolling detection of the vehicle by the wheel speed sensor of the vehicle.
